When is the Gallego-Lake debate scheduled to happen?

The Citizens Clean Elections Commission has released its schedule of political debates before Arizona's November election.

PHOENIX — Arizona's Citizens Clean Elections Commission has released its schedule of candidate debates ahead of November's general election.

Multiple competitive races will be on the ballot this November in Arizona, which has earned the reputation of being a battleground state during this year's presidential election.

One of most high-profile races on Arizona's ballot is the race that will determine who will fill the seat being vacated by U.S. Sen. Kyrsten Sinema. Democrat Ruben Gallego and Republican Kari Lake will be vying to win the seat, which could ultimately determine which party holds the Senate's majority.

The commission has scheduled a debate between Gallego and Lake to occur on Oct. 9. Local voters can begin submitting questions via email at debates@azcleanelections.gov or by calling 602-364-3477.

Residents can watch the debates online or on television.

Schedule of Clean Elections Commission Debates:

  • Scottsdale Mayor -- Aug. 19
  • Mesa Mayor -- Aug. 20
  • Corporation Commission -- Sept. 3
  • Pima County Sheriff -- Sept. 3
  • Arizona's 2nd Congressional District -- Sept. 5
  • Arizona's 3rd Congressional District -- Sept. 9
  • Maricopa County Recorder -- Sept. 12
  • Maricopa County Supervisor District 3 -- Sept. 12
  • Arizona's 5th Congressional District -- Sept. 12
  • Arizona's 7th Congressional District -- Sept. 18
  • Arizona's 8th Congressional District -- Sept. 24
  • Arizona's 9th Congressional District -- Sept. 25
  • Maricopa County Sheriff -- Sept. 25
  • Arizona's 6th Congressional District -- Oct. 7
  • Arizona's 1st Congressional District -- Oct. 8
  • U.S. Senate -- Oct. 9
